Associations to the word «Raucously»

Wiktionary

RAUCOUSLY, adverb. In a raucous manner; loudly.

Dictionary definition

RAUCOUSLY, adverb. With a raucous sound; "his voice rang raucously".
RAUCOUSLY, adverb. In a rowdy manner; "the crowd got drunk and started to behave rowdily".
